Burglary in the York Road area of Connahs Quay

North Wales Police Burglary Team are appealing for information following a burglary in the York Road area of Connahs Quay recently.  If you saw anything suspicious, or have any information relating to this incident please contact the Burglary Team via the North Wales Police control room by dialling 101 quoting reference  P167816 OWL Al. Alternatively, you can provide information anonymously by calling Crimestoppers Wales on 0800 555 111. Police would like to urge residents to always report suspicious activity to them at the earliest opportunity.

 

Appeal for information following a number of incidents in the Shotton, Queensferry and Aston Hill areas on Saturday

North Flintshire Policing Team are appealing for information following a number of incidents in the Shotton, Queensferry and Aston Hill areas on Saturday night.Tyres to vehicles were damaged in the Aston Hill area RC1365997 and RM13020335, Norman Street in Shotton RC13166122 , and Green Lane in Shotton RC13166046 and RC13166051 .f you saw anything suspicious, or have any information relating to these incidents please contact North Wales Police by dialling 101 quoting the appropriate reference number. Alternatively, you can provide information anonymously by calling Crimestoppers Wales telephone  0800 555 111.
